We come from a land far from you,
From the land of the long white cloud,
From Aotearoa.
We come in answer to your Karanga,
We come in answer to your call.

We are reminded as we sit in our silence,
Of our ancestors who have gone before us.
We pay homage to their journey,
And recognise it within our own.

We are reminded that once there was nothingness,
And then darkness that lasted long.
We are reminded that from the darkness came light,
First as the glow of a glow-worm that broke the spell of night.
That brought forth the first born child,
The one named stone,
And that you and I are of that stone.
Stone being the first ancestor,
The beginning of our earth Whakapapa,
The building blocks of life,
Without stone we would not be.
You are my Tipuna,
The first born.

I bring with me my Maunga,
Ruapehu and Taranaki.
I bring with we my Awa,
Manawatu.
I bring with me my ancestors,
And finally I bring with me my Taniwha,
I bring with me my stone,
Te Ahu a Taranga,
For within me,
and all that I am,
My Ancestors, my Mountain, my River,
My Taniwha, the stone.

I have listened closely to your call and what you need you have of us.
And then I heard.
You showed me visions so that I could understand.
You guided my people when they landed on your land,
Their guns held low and eyes alert,
Crouching, crawling, sliding down your slopes.
Looking for landmarks and shelter,
To protect them from the sights.

Their Karakia was silent,
Silent as the night.
You guided them to safety,
So that some could live to make their journey home to Aotearoa.
My visions grew,
As I observed you standing tall.

Silence all around, yet I heard your silent call.

It is time to refocus,
To make adjustments to the power of thought.
It is time to cleanse and re-establish the centre of light.
It is time for the land to heal and all that lives within the Planet.

Bring with you the Pounamu, bring with you the sacred stone.
Bring with you the heart stone to change the energy’s of life,
To reconnect once again the ancient knowing of life.

We are here with you this day in answer to your call.
We bring the Pounamu,
The sacred stone,
The heart stone.
We bring the Mauri Ora,
The life force of the greenstone to assist you with the healing light.
Our Koha to your land,
For keeping our Whanaunga safe.

Te Hei Mauriora
The Breath of Life
